ISO Certification & Smart Access Control: How Companies Can Close Security Gaps Without Renovations
The biggest security vulnerability in many companies is the system that no one questions. Anyone who shies away from making the leap to a comprehensive access control system out of fear of structural chaos is taking a greater risk today than ever before. The combination of smart platform logic and wireless locking components offers a way out of this dilemma. An article by Robert Karolus, Product Manager for Devices at Interflex Datensysteme.

The situation in many companies is paradoxical: At the main entrance, state-of-the-art security technology—including networked turnstiles and cameras—shines. Yet just a few meters away, in the side hallways, the past still reigns. Here, mechanical key rings rattle or outdated electronic locking systems clatter. Manual processes dominate access rights management, and responsibilities are unclear. The result: if an employee loses their key, everyone just hopes nothing goes wrong.
For Chief Information Security Officers (CISOs) and facility managers, this situation is a nightmare. Today, security must be fully traceable and auditable. The “blind spots” created by such siloed solutions pose an incalculable risk. Fears of making the wrong decision, spiraling costs, and systemic chaos during ongoing operations lead to important decisions being postponed—and thus the security risk persists.
